On another message board, we were talking about possibly having to decontaminate any returning manned Mars expeditions, so as to avoid possibly spreading Mars bacteria to Earth, and in the course of the discussion somebody made this statement:
Quote:
IIRC, we never found any Moon life. However, we did contaminate the Moon with Earth life. Some of our bacteria hitched a ride up there and survived.
And I was like, huh? I don't remember hearing that.

The Apollo 12 astronauts brought back parts of Surveyor 3 which were supposedly infected with some bactrium or virus. This could either have the result of contamination before Surveyor 3 was launched in 1966 or 1967 (whichever year it was), or contamination after Apollo 12 brought the parts back. If the former, we infected the Moon.

I saw the Surveyor mirror in a clean room at the Dudley Observatory in Albany, New York. Dudley was associated with SUNYA. It was being examined under an electron microscope for micrometeoroid impacts. This was in the early 70s. I never heard a thing from the scientists there about bacterial contamination, but the issue never came up. In those days, Dudley was the premiere place for studies of interplanetary dust and meteoroids, under the leadership of Curt Hemenway. They had 2 experiments on Skylab, one that exposed several surfaces to space that were returned to record impacts and another to measure the gegenschein and zodiacal light. The Dudley Observatory no longer exists in Albany, but is still an organization. It is a shame it is not the place it used to be. At one time it published the Astronomical Journal.

Bacteria apparently survived a couple years orbit in space and were viable upon return. It was probably impossible not to have taken some to Mars and the Moon. Everything in contact with the planetary bodies would have had to have been sterilized after leaving Earth's atmosphere to prevent such contamination.

Before discovery of life on the edge of undersea thermal vents, scientists assumed life was limited to Earthlike conditions. While they made an effort to control for contaminants coming and going, it seemed half hearted.

I saw an interview with one of the returning lunar astronauts. He stated that their post landing quarantine was "a joke". When they were supposed to be in strict isolation, there were cracks in the building including an ant infestation through one of the cracks.

The chance any contaminants remain on the Moon or Mars, and, more importantly, whether they might find themselves in conditions that allow growth are probably very slim, (but not zero).

For that to have happened, the bacterial contaminants would had to have spread and multiplied. There is no question contaminated Moon rocks would have been noticed.

For bacteria to survive on equipment in space was a surprise to everyone. It was assumed cosmic radiation would have killed all. Apparently the little buggers were heartier than was thought.

For life to expand onto the Moon or Mars, at least the minimal growth requirements would have to be present. For evolution to occur, the bacteria have to replicate. Once they do that, DNA copy errors begin. When the error is detrimental that bacteria dies. When the error is beneficial, that guy goes on. As the errors accumulate, the bacteria evolve to fit the environment and life goes on from there.

Biologists have also discovered recently, massive amounts of bacterial growth deep in the Earth's crust. Since Moon rocks have hit the Earth, you have to assume Earth rocks might have hit the Moon in the past. Being in such close proximity to the Earth, if life were possible on the Moon, it might have already occurred. It probably hasn't, but do we really know that yet?

Mars, on the other hand, could very well have life, especially in the crustal rocks. We may very well have seeded it already. Or, it may have had its own life already, or both. The next few decades of space science should be incredibly fascinating.
